Belgium - Export of Diesel Engines Except Motor Vehicles or Marine

Since 2014, Belgium Export of Diesel Engines Except Motor Vehicles or Marine rose 9.4% year on year. At $129,517,049.6 in 2019, the country was ranked number 14 among other countries in Export of Diesel Engines Except Motor Vehicles or Marine. Belgium is overtaken by Switzerland, which was number 13 at $223,750,080 and is followed by Netherlands with $107,093,832.21. Japan lead the ranking with $2,970,113,280 in 2019, that is -5.3% compared to 2018. United Kingdom, United States and Germany resp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Botswana witnessed the best average annual growth at +205.5% per year, while Saint Vincent and the Grenadines recorded the worst performance at -61.4% per year.
